guertin31 replied: Hey!
Thanks for the feedback! I'm glad you read the story part of the web site. Most people skip over it and just check out the pics...
Frankie is doing soooooo sooooo well. He is perfect and all of his milestones he is reaching. The doctors are so pleased with his results and he bounced back like nothing happened....
As far as his surgery -
Ali had the C section, and he was rushed to surgery right there... The surgens basicly told us that there will be major complications and that he might not be able to come home for 3-4 months. Well, after 3 hours in surgery, the dr came and told me that the surgery went perfect and there was NO complications whatsoever. He was in the NIC unit for only 3 weeks! Honestly, we were blessed... Allisons pregnency, somethng that should have been fun and exciting, was the most stressful and hardest thing we went through. But the end result is my son...
Another wierd thing to note...
We were the FIRST ones to have been diagnosed with our son having Gastrosicics... Her OBGYN has not seen a case in over 15 years... After us, he has now 6 more cases... We stay in touch with them all and give them support and try to keep faith so they can have the same outcome...
